Atlanta Pride is proud to announce the 2026 Grand Marshals, an inspiring group of leaders, advocates, artists, entertainers, and organizations whose work reflects this year’s theme, Louder & Prouder.
Selected for their outstanding contributions to LGBTQ+ communities, the 2026 Grand Marshals represent a wide range of experiences and areas of impact, including civil rights advocacy, healthcare leadership, transgender visibility, community organizing, cultural preservation, drag performance, Leather leadership, and intergenerational activism.
This year’s honorees are:
- Carl Charles
- Jenny Arellano
- John M. Haupert
- Master J. Tebias Perry
- Noël Heatherland
- Pressure K
- Shawnna Brooks
- ZAMI NOBLA (National Organization of Black Lesbians on Aging)
Since 1992, Atlanta Pride Grand Marshals have been nominated by the community and selected for their significant contributions to LGBTQ+ visibility, advocacy, and community impact. As honored guests of the Atlanta Pride Parade, they help celebrate the resilience, diversity, and strength of our community while inspiring future generations of leaders.
